摘要
Sylleptic branching of main axes was investigated in three peach tree cultivars ('Armking', 'Flavorcrest' and 'Silvergem') during the first year of growth. An axis was considered as made up of a series of metamers (internode, node, leaf and associated bud) and its growth was divided into two components: the increase of the number of metamers and the lengthening of the metamers themselves (elongation). The relationship between branching; probability, type of cultivar, growth components and date of metamer production was studied by logistic regression. Branching probability varied according to the cultivar, increased when the growth components did, and decreased if metamers appeared late in the season. The logistic model fitted the data closely and was validated on a data set that had not been used for estimating the parameters. Ninety-four percent of branched and 70% of unbranched metamers were correctly predicted by the logistic model. For any given growth rate and date of metamer production, the main axes branched most and least often in the 'Flavorcrest' and 'Silvergem' cultivars, respectively.
